MTV and Swatch relaunch design website

MTV and Swatch are relaunching a website which aims to get young people involved in design and has turned to Viacom Brand Solutions.

Illustration, animation, print design, motion graphics, film, music and fashion news will all be promoted on the new site.

Translated into 17 different languages, the site has been designed for a global audience and will encourage user-generated content.

Swatch is a long-standing client of Viacom Brand Solutions, which has developed the site to re-establish the brand’s link to the creative world, according to Seema Alibhai, director of communications at MTV Networks International. 

‘Swatch has a historical link with art, design and fashion and wanted to go back to its roots, so we’ve created something where kids can upload content and exchange ideas,’ says Alibhai.

Antionio Canto, senior vice-president at Viacom Brand Solutions, adds that the site,www.swatchmtvplayground, takes its look and feel from a new Swatch collection, Colour Code, and ‘will attract new designers and artists and give them a platform to express themselves’.

The site is expected to go live by the end of the week.
